Located at the southeastern part of the state, the region is made up of five barrier islands and a number of communities that sit more inland—including the roughly 2,400-person fishing town of Calabash. Calabash is a small town, but it has a large claim. The Seafood Capital of the World. This is due to the way they fry fish and shrimp, using a special method that involves dusting the food with cornmeal or flour before frying.

Visit Vereen Memorial Gardens.
You’ll be able to see Little River just across the border Vereen Memorial Gardens. The waterway is close by with walking and hiking trails. The area is a haven for bird watchers, with plenty of picnic tables. Spalti says that strolling through the park is a calming and wonderful experience. The park is open from dawn until dusk and there is no entrance fee.

The Best Time to Visit
Larry Gibson/Adobe stock
Calabash will be at its best during the summer. Bellamy warns that while the restaurants and stores are crowded, you may have to wait a bit in some restaurants. Visitors to the city during the peak season should be aware of a few important things. “If you’re coming in summer, just be prepared for humidity … and traffic increases every year,” Spalti adds.
Calabash enjoys a pleasant shoulder season, as do many other coastal towns in the Carolinas. “I love April and May—not too hot, not too cold—and the beach is incredible,” says Spalti, referring to Sunset Beach, just a 10-minute drive from Calabash. Bellamy suggests coming early in the fall. It’s a great time to come to the island as locals are starting to unwind after a long season. There is plenty of fresh seafood available on the docks. You will also have less wait time at the boat landing and enjoy warm days with cooler evenings.
How to get There
Darwin Brandis/Getty Images
Myrtle Beach International Airport is the nearest major airport to Calabash. It is approximately 30 miles from Calabash. Depending on traffic, the trip should take anywhere between 45 minutes and an hour. It’s best to rent a vehicle if you arrive by plane. This way you can explore all the small towns that are located in the Brunswick Islands.
How to Get Around
Calabash is best experienced by car. You can walk along the Calabash River and the immediate downtown, but greater Calabash has a lot of hills. Ubers and Lyfts can also be used.
